In the 1940s, under fascist German rule in Romania, partisan and anti-fascist resistance groups constantly attacked enemy docks, stations, and bridges. With the front lines tightening, the rulers could not find a captain to transport ammunition to the front. Meanwhile, the resistance was troubled by a lack of weapons, and underground member Toma (played by Petrescu) infiltrated a prisoner convoy at the docks to board a ship carrying ammunition. Newlywed captain Mihai (played by Vlabie) is a patriotic man who despises evil, and his wife Ana (played by Giolei) is beautiful and kind. Toma is selected by Mihai to become a sailor and transport ammunition to the front. On the ship, they teamed up to eliminate the German soldiers escorting the ammunition, neutralized terrifying mines drifting in the Danube River, and delivered the weapons to the partisans. In battle, Mihai unfortunately sacrifices himself and, holding Toma's hand before dying, tells him, "Ana is a good girl, you need to take care of her..."
